package org.eclipse.persistence.testing.tests.unitofwork; | |
import org.eclipse.persistence.sessions.UnitOfWork; | |
import org.eclipse.persistence.testing.framework.AutoVerifyTestCase; | |
import org.eclipse.persistence.testing.framework.TestErrorException; | |
import org.eclipse.persistence.testing.framework.TestWarningException; | |
public class LockOnCloneDeadlockAvoidanceTest extends AutoVerifyTestCase { | |
//session for the threads | |
public ConcurrentPerson person; | |
public ConcurrentPerson cloned; | |
public LockOnCloneListener listener = new LockOnCloneListener(); | |
public LockOnCloneDeadlockAvoidanceTest() { | |
this.setDescription("Tests that TopLink is correctly locking on cloning, and avoiding deadlocks"); | |
} | |
public void setup() { | |
if (getSession().isDistributedSession()) { | |
throw new TestWarningException("Test unavailable on Remote UnitOfWork because of timing issues"); | |
} | |
getSession().getIdentityMapAccessor().initializeAllIdentityMaps(); | |
getSession().getDescriptor(ConcurrentAddress.class).getEventManager().addListener(listener); | |
UnitOfWork uow = getSession().acquireUnitOfWork(); | |
this.person = (ConcurrentPerson) uow.registerObject(ConcurrentPerson.example1()); | |
uow.commit(); | |
ConcurrentAddress.RUNNING_TEST = ConcurrentAddress.LOCK_ON_CLONE_DEADLOCK; | |
} | |
public void test() { | |
Thread thread1 = new Thread() { | |
public void run() { | |
UnitOfWork uow = getSession().acquireUnitOfWork(); | |
cloned = (ConcurrentPerson)uow.registerObject(person); | |
} | |
}; | |
Thread thread2 = new Thread() { | |
public void run() { | |
getSession().refreshObject(person.address); | |
} | |
}; | |
thread1.start(); | |
thread2.start(); | |
try { | |
thread1.join(); | |
thread2.join(); | |
} catch (Exception ex) { | |
//just an inturrupt ignore | |
} | |
ConcurrentAddress.RUNNING_TEST = ConcurrentAddress.NONE; | |
if (!(cloned.getAddress().getStreet().equals("Start") && | |
cloned.getAddress().getPostalCode().equals("H0H0H0"))) { | |
if (!(cloned.getAddress().getStreet().equals("Corrupted") && | |
cloned.getAddress().getPostalCode().equals("A1A1A1"))) { | |
throw new TestErrorException("Failed to wholly clone the object"); | |
} else { | |
getSession().logMessage("LockOnCloneTest :-> Clone blocked on Refresh"); | |
} | |
} else { | |
getSession().logMessage(" LockOnCloneTest :-> refresh blocked on clone"); | |
} | |
} | |
public void reset() { | |
UnitOfWork uow = getSession().acquireUnitOfWork(); | |
uow.deleteObject(this.person); | |
uow.commit(); | |
getSession().getDescriptor(ConcurrentAddress.class).getEventManager().removeListener(listener); | |
getSession().getIdentityMapAccessor().initializeAllIdentityMaps(); | |
} | |
} |
